Jake & Charlie's Doggy Diary 23 Nov 06


We got Dad up early this morning coz we were excited about this place he had promised to take us with loads of snow, whatever that is. But when we reached the door to go out for the toilet it was pouring rain really heavy. Dad said we'd see how it was after breakfast.

We had breakfast and still the rain poured so Dad decided we would give the snow place a miss until it was a better day to enjoy it. Instead Dad decided to go for a haircut. Now you may think that might not seem very interesting to a dog, but you'd be mistaken. The lady who cuts dads hair always insists on Dad bringing us in for a fuss. She leaves a bowl of water for us in the corner and we get fuss from everyone who comes in, while Dad gets his hair cut.

After that the rain was still pouring down so we decided to go home. Although disappointed at missing our day out we tried to make the best of it and played for a while before snoozing on the sofa.

After lunch, Dad suddenly got up and put his jacket on. The sun had came out and the rain stopped and when Dad grabbed the leads we knew Dad was gonna take us somewhere, and he didn't disappoint.

We headed off down to a little river walk. Trees everywhere and loads of leaves on the ground to run through, and more mud puddles than we've ever seen, it was brill. We walked right the way along one side then crossed the river on a bridge and came back along the other. We met lots of other dogs too and even stopped at a park for a game of fetch.

Both of us were really well behaved and came back to Dad even while we were playing with other dogs. Dad was so pleased. We're home now and really tired, but it's almost dinner time and we don't wanna sleep through that. Wonder what we're having tonight.......
